Does anyone know what's so special about the motherboard power supply used in the Odyssey? I was working on an Odyssey this weekend and had suspected that the power supply might be on the fritz. After replacing it with another standard ATX power supply I couldn't get the new power supply to come on at all......nothing.
The wiring harness looks pretty much the same. I did notice on the Odyssey power supply that a few (two) of the leads on the 20-pin connector have no wires in them, but that's about all. Is this a proprietary power supply too? Any help would be greatly appreciated. |

You need to turn the power suppy on for the first time. This can be done by shorting the PWR terminal on the motherboard. It's in the area where the rest of the output controls are like speaker, HD led, Pwr LED, Reset etc.
This only has to be done the first time when the power supply is new. |
